Executive / Senior Executive 3-7 Years 1 Ahmedabad, 380001 Job Description Job Summary We are seeking a proactive and experienced Senior HR Executive to manage day-to-day human resources operations in our hospital. This role is responsible for full-cycle healthcare talent acquisition (doctors, nursing staff, clinical, and administrative teams), shift/duty roster alignment, healthcare statutory compliance, employee relations, and NABH/JCI accreditation audit documentation. Key Responsibilities Healthcare Talent Acquisition & Onboarding Oversee end-to-end recruitment for medical staff (Resident Doctors, Consultants), nursing personnel, paramedical staff, and administrative teams. Coordinate credentialing, background verification, medical council registration checks, and license verification during hiring. Conduct structured hospital orientation and onboarding programs for clinical and non-clinical new hires. HR Operations & Workforce Management Maintain comprehensive employee records, doctor agreements, nurse registration details, and personnel files in the HRMS database. Coordinate with Nursing Management and Department Heads for duty roster management, shift allocations, attendance tracking, and leave administration. Process monthly payroll inputs (biometric attendance, overtime, night-shift allowances, and doctor payout variables). Compliance & Hospital Accreditation Ensure strict adherence to healthcare labor laws, statutory compliance (PF, ESI, Minimum Wages, Gratuity, Maternity Benefits). Lead HR documentation, credentialing files, and staff training records required for NABH / JCI accreditation audits. Ensure mandatory health check-ups and immunization schedules (e.g., Hepatitis B, Tetanus) for clinical staff are completed and documented. Employee Relations & Performance Management Serve as a key point of contact to resolve staff grievances, shift-related issues, and inter-departmental concerns. Coordinate annual/semi-annual performance appraisal processes across clinical and operational departments. Facilitate employee engagement drives, nurse appreciation initiatives, and soft-skills/patient-handling training sessions. Requirements & Qualifications Education: Bachelors or Masters degree in HR (MBA / MHA / MSW / PGDM in HR). Experience: 36 years of HR operational experience, with at least 2+ years specifically in a hospital or healthcare setup. Domain Knowledge: Strong understanding of hospital staffing structures (OPD, IPD, ICU, OT, Emergency). Familiarity with NABH HR standards, labor laws, and medical council verification rules. Working knowledge of HRMS, attendance software, and MS Excel (VLOOKUP, Pivot Tables).
